1. What is Pregnancy Week Calculator?

The Pregnancy Week Calculator estimates the current week of pregnancy based on the estimated due date and current date. It helps track pregnancy progress and provides valuable information for prenatal care planning.

2. How Does the Calculator Work?

The calculator uses the pregnancy week formula:

\[ WP = 40 - \left\lfloor \frac{EDD - CD}{7} \right\rfloor \]

Where:

Explanation: The formula calculates how many weeks remain until the due date and subtracts this from the standard 40-week pregnancy duration.

5.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: How accurate is this pregnancy week calculation?
A: The calculation provides a good estimate based on the due date, but actual pregnancy duration can vary. Ultrasound measurements are more precise for determining gestational age.

Q2: What is the normal range for pregnancy weeks?
A: Full-term pregnancy is typically 37-42 weeks. Calculations outside this range may indicate the need for medical consultation.

Q3: How is the estimated due date determined?
A: Due dates are typically calculated as 40 weeks from the first day of the last menstrual period or through early ultrasound measurements.

Q4: Can this calculator be used for IVF pregnancies?
A: For IVF pregnancies, the calculation should be based on the embryo transfer date rather than standard due date calculations.
